2003 Harley-Davidson Fltrsei-2 Recalls

No recalls on record Updated July 2026

No NHTSA recalls on record for the 2003 Harley-Davidson Fltrsei-2. That means NHTSA has no open safety campaign for this vehicle — it does not guarantee the absence of problems. Owners have filed 2 complaints with NHTSA, most often about the structure. Last updated July 5, 2026.
